definition of
maculate

3 Results

[1] #1 maculate v. [tarnish, stain, sully, defile] make dirty or spotty, as by exposure to air; also used metaphorically; "The silver was tarnished by the long exposure to the air"; "Her reputation was sullied after the affair with a married man". wn

[2] #2 maculate v. [foul, befoul, defile] spot, stain, or pollute; "The townspeople defiled the river by emptying raw sewage into it". wn

[3] #3 maculate s. spotted or blotched. wn
